Output 66ad462ae3b8b9dbc75a4ab50b920783d62f05af0350dc55ed70ea4bac912dbc:2

value
2952755372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e61b7b1b5c7679bff1cc8023585ccc2fa68613 OP_EQUAL
address
3CM7xwB7cCBYxxkrEoRmD7NjtNeW2muPUd
transaction
66ad462ae3b8b9dbc75a4ab50b920783d62f05af0350dc55ed70ea4bac912dbc
spent
true